Plot: A serial killer with a sickening knack for showmanship and a keen sense of technological know-how sets up a graphic website to taunt the FBI and display his gruesome handiwork in this dark thriller directed by Gregory Hoblit (Primal Fear and ... Read More

As most of the reviews state here, this movie script was tightly woven and executed well. For the most part, the movie was filled with suspense and was decently gripping. It's a good back and forth pl... ayoff between the good (law enforcement) and the bad (killer). The ONLY part that killed it was the ending. It was somewhat cheesy, seemed rushed and could have ended so much better had the writers put forth a little more thought. I left feeling as though the movie ended way too quickly. But overall, the movie was pretty good. I would give it 3 1/2 stars (on a 5 star scale). Full Review
